Münster transformer compact station for reliable energy distribution and predictable growth

A modern Transformer compact station Münster is the central node between the public grid, operational distribution and secure system operation. Especially in projects where space is at a premium and performance requirements are growing rapidly, a generalised standard solution is rarely sufficient. It is crucial that the station runs stably in the long term under real conditions and at the same time makes expansions economically feasible.

Faber E-Tec develops each Compact station Münster on the basis of specific project data. The load profile, connection conditions, area layout, service access and planned development steps at the site are decisive. This results in a technically sound overall concept with a clear protection philosophy, comprehensible switching structure and robust documentation for operation and maintenance.
The result is a solution that works in day-to-day business and does not become a bottleneck in the event of future adjustments. For operators, this means fewer frictional losses, greater schedule reliability and an infrastructure that secures investments in the long term.

Compact space utilisation with high technical functional depth

In many projects around Münster, efficient energy distribution has to be realised in a limited space. A high-quality Medium-voltage station Münster therefore needs more than just a compact shell. Clear maintenance routes, a logical arrangement of operating equipment and a system structure that remains manageable in everyday use are crucial.
When the transformer, protection system and switching technology are precisely harmonised, it is not only operational safety that is improved. Service calls, inspections and subsequent expansions can also be controlled much more efficiently.

Early interface clarification reduces costs and time loss

Many projects come under pressure not because of technical quality, but because of unclear handovers between planning, construction and commissioning. A resilient Münster transformer station Planning therefore relies on clear responsibilities, harmonised protection concepts and consistent technical documentation at an early stage.
This thorough preparatory work reduces the risk of subsequent work, speeds up coordination and increases stability in the critical project phases. This creates a better basis for quality, budget compliance and predictable commissioning.

Areas of application for transformer compact stations in Münster

Compact stations in Münster with a reserve concept and clear operating logic

Our Compact station Münster solutions combine low space requirements with high technical depth. Sensible reserves in the field structure, protection and connection routing are already taken into account in the basic design. As a result, the project remains economical at the start and expandable in the future.
This turns a one-off investment into a sustainable infrastructure over several stages of development.

EPC in Münster with consistent responsibility and clear milestones

Planning and control, procurement, construction and assembly work

Complex energy projects work particularly well when planning and implementation are not broken down into individual steps. With the EPC approach Faber E-Tec engineering, procurement, execution and commissioning in a consistent process.
This reduces the coordination effort between trades, technical decisions remain standardised and critical handovers are managed cleanly. For clients, this means greater transparency, fewer frictional losses and significantly better control of deadlines and budgets.
